APPENDICES

SYNOPSIS OFTHE VICAR OF SAKEFIELD

Dr. Primrose has six children, and they live in town named Wakefield. They

are happy family until on the evening of his son George's wedding to Arabella

Wilmot, the Vicar loses all his money through the bankruptcy of a merchant. The

wedding is called off, George is sent away to town and the rest of the family move to

a new place on the land of Squire Thornhill. They also meet a poor and eccentric

friend, Mr. Burchell, at an inn, rescues Sophia from drowning and Sir William

Thornhill, the uncle of Mr. Thornhill. Dr. Primrose works hard to fulfill the family’s

needs as a worker in the land which belongs to Mr. Thornhill.

Dr. Primrose shows that there are no obstacles that can change him as a good

person and responsible father for his family. He struggles when his daughter, Olivia,

is missing. He never gives up finding her everywhere. During his pursuit,

accidentally he meets his son George who was sent to town. Dr. Primrose is able to

find Olivia accidentally, after he has a long journey finding her. He finally knows that

the bad guy is not Mr. Burchell, but Mr. Thornhil is the one who kidnaps his

daughter. So Mr. Thornill is sent to prison for his crime. The happiness which was

BIOGRAPHY OF OLIVER GOLDSMITH

Oliver Goldsmith was born in an Irish village (usually believed to be Pallas,

near Ballymahon) on 10th November 1730. His father was a poor Anglican

clergyman. He is the fifth of eight children. He entered Trinity College, Dublin when

his age was almost 16 years old. He became a hack writer, turning out books and

articles on all sorts of subjects for London booksellers. They were a novel, `The Vicar

of Wakefield'; a play, `She Stoops to Conquer'; and a long poem, `The Deserted

Village'.

He claimed to be a physician with a degree from a foreign university, and

people called him "doctor." Nobody came for treatment, however, so he turned to

writing. Goldsmith's essays `The Citizen of the World', published in 1762, won the

attention of Samuel Johnson, then England's leading man of letters. Oliver Goldsmith

died on April 4, 1774, because of fever.

CHAPTER THREE

CONCLUSION

Having analyzed the novel, I am of the opinion that the theme of the novel is happiness will come to one who keeps struggling in one’s life. I think that the author

has successfully revealed the theme through the protagonist of the novel, Dr. Primrose. The protagonist’s struggles and characteristics also help me to reveal the theme of this novel.

The struggles in this novel are portrayed when Dr. Primrose looses his fortune because of bankruptcy, but he feels thankful to God in his bad condition, and he keeps finding ways to get their happiness back.

Dr. Primrose, the protagonist is portrayed as a person who can survive from his bad condition and keeps struggling to find his happiness. He is a clergyman who keeps his faith in God although his life is full of struggles, and he is also described as a person who never gives up in every circumstance, and he is also a good father for his children, he also leads his family to get their happiness, and learn to be thankful in every circumstance and during his journey to find his fortune. And he is also a hardworking person, who never gives up finding his fortune so that he and his family can get their happiness back.
